Well I finally got around to remodeling the pontoon and am happy with the way it turned out. I ripped up the old floor and replaced it and coated it with a non skid for wood decks and concrete floors. It's real rough with alot of grip. I used rustolem 10x and used about 4 gallons for a 20 ft boat. I switched some things around and mounted a fillet table / sink and will run some plumbing here in the near future. But I am pretty happy with the way it turned out.

Need to make that into a fish cleaning station too. Needs a 12 v plug-in close by. I've always wanted to get me about a 26 ft pontoon and turn it into something like that with 80 gal livewell and built-in bait tank with all the running water to everything... 1100 gph recirculating live well pump and overflow. running water plummed into the cleaning station by the livewell. I wonder about the weight of your floor though... have you had it in the water and how low in the water does it sit without people in the boat. Looks like 1 inch flooring you put on but hard to tell.
